What is the area of a triangle with a height of 13 cm and a base of a 10 cm?
Alecsey [184]
Area of a triangle is equal to 1/2 b(h) so since you already have the height and base, all you need to do is input it back into the equation:

\frac{1}{2} (10)(13)


Multiply 10 & 13 to equal 

\frac{1}{2} (130)

Then take half of 130 to get

A = 65 cm^{2}
